Great to see our figure from 1988 being used on your podcast. Yes - it's not as pretty as Biasutti's map but still a great accomplishment for three undergraduates (myself, Murray, and Boughton) to have put together and publish. All three of us were taking an advanced course on Physical Anthropology at the time with the late Dr. Kenneth Beals at OSU whose measurable goal was to produce a published paper. I don't remember exactly how the three us decided upon skin color, but I am glad we did. Although I still fondly follow the study of skin color and think often about contributing future research, my focus quickly changed toward bioarchaeology and is the field I continue to work in today.
